Tuoyuan Supports the Successful 2015 China (Guangdong) International Internet+ Expo
Hosted by the Guangdong Committee of the China Council for the Promotion of International Trade, the 2015 China (Guangdong) International Internet+ Expo was grandly held from September 10 to 12, 2015, at the China-EU Service Center in Foshan.

Today (September 12), the final day of the Internet+ Expo, it concluded in Foshan. By this time, the number of visitors had exceeded 71,000, with professional visitors accounting for 80%. A total of 456 exhibitors, including the three major internet giants BAT (Baidu, Alibaba, Tencent), made a collective appearance. German Industry 4.0 experts and nearly 20 internet celebrities gathered in Foshan New City, and over 300 journalists were active in various exhibition areas and forums.

The colorful accents of "optical fibers" enriched the theme. The unique appearance of the tents greatly increased usable space, and the innovative design made the overall structure feel naturally integrated.
By using exhibition tents, including on-site pavilions, corridors, and air conditioning inside the tents, Tuoyuan adopted 8-meter-high aluminum alloy tents with 100% space utilization. Combined with fully transparent glass walls, natural light and surrounding scenery were brought into the pavilion. The tent roof featured an inflatable air-film flat design, providing heat insulation and temperature regulation.

The tent's slanted beams and crossbeams were set at a 7-degree angle, and the eaves featured banner advertising spaces, offering clients a better platform for print advertising. The blue-background advertisements were particularly eye-catching, forming a beautiful landscape. The tents were equipped with specialized air conditioning units that perfectly matched the tents, along with glass door air curtain machines at the entrances, ensuring comfortable cool air circulated throughout the pavilion and maintaining fresh, comfortable indoor air.


The Internet+ Expo was divided into nine exhibition areas: Intelligent Manufacturing, Internet+ Frontier Technology, Smart Home Living, Smart Commerce and Logistics, Internet Finance, Smart City, Mass Entrepreneurship, and Cross-border E-commerce and Trade Import/Export.
